Shaquille O'Neal head to head with Michael Phelps and Serena Williams

Basketball star Shaquille O'Neal is going head-to-head with Olympic swimmer Michael Phelps and Wimbledon champ Serena Williams, trying to beat them at their own sport.


The 7ft 1in player is filming a new reality TV series, in which he faces off with other sports stars, doing a crash-course in their chosen fields before they compete.
Called Shaq Vs, the show will feature boxer Oscar de la Hoya, baseball star Albert Pujols and Olympic volleyball gold medallists Kerri Walsh and Misty May-Treanor, in addition to Phelps and Williams.
US TV network ABC has already picked up five hour-long episodes, but O'Neal is pushing for a sixth as he tries to woo seven-time Tour De France winner Lance Armstrong to come on board.
It's an ambitious concept for the 38-year-old basketball player, who will be filmed training for just one week before each challenge.
He'll also negotiate a handicap with each opponent to level the playing field.
O'Neal will executive produce the project, which launches in the US on August 18.
